Mrs. Mary P. Green, widow of Mr. James Green, died at Hustonville at 2 o'clock yesterday morning, after an illness of several weeks. The burial occured in Hustonville cemetery yesterday afternoon after services at her late residence by the Rev. W. W. Bruce. She had been a member of the Presbyterian church since childhood and was a most excellent woman. Mrs. Green was a Miss Blain and was related to Messrs. J. C. Hays and J. E. Portman, of this place.
